
- class Solution {
- public:
- void dfs(vector
int >>& isConnected,vector<int>& isVis,int i){ - int n = isConnected.size();
- for(int j=0;j
- if(isConnected[i][j]==1 && !isVis[j]){
- isVis[j]=1;
- dfs(isConnected,isVis,j);
- }
- }
- }
- int findCircleNum(vector
int >>& isConnected) { - int n = isConnected.size();
- vector<int> isVis(n);
- int provinces=0;
- for(int i=0;i
- if(!isVis[i]){
- dfs(isConnected,isVis,i);
- provinces++;
- }
- }
- return provinces;
- }
- };
-
相关阅读:
Cisdem Video Player for mac(高清视频播放器) v5.6.0中文版
SQL 选择数据库 USE语句
elasticsearch bulk 批量操作
git常用命令(git github ssh)
【C++杂货铺】探索list的底层实现
6种自媒体赚钱方法!
2022-06-30 Unity核心8——模型导入
JVM篇---第十一篇
第16节-PhotoShop基础课程-修复工具组-去水印
Intel CPU
-
原文地址:https://blog.csdn.net/qq_52313711/article/details/133745011